Bactrian Deer vs Pardine genet

Cervus hanglu compared with Genetta pardina

Taxonomic Classification

Rank Bactrian Deer Pardine genet
Kingdom same Animalia (Animals) Animalia (Animals)
Phylum same Chordata (Chordates) Chordata (Chordates)
Class same Mammalia (Mammals) Mammalia (Mammals)
Order Artiodactyla (Even-toed Ungulates) Carnivora (Carnivorans)
Family Cervidae (Deer) Viverridae
Genus Cervus (True Deer) Genetta
Species Cervus hanglu Genetta pardina

Evolutionary Relationship

Bactrian Deer and Pardine genet share a common ancestor at the Class level: Mammalia. (Mammals)
